Using Skill-based Hiring to Build Talented Diverse Teams

Skills-based hiring is a method of recruiting and selecting candidates based on their abilities and competencies rather than their credentials, background, or demographic characteristics. Skills-based hiring can help organizations build diverse, talented teams by: Reducing bias and discrimination: Skills-based hiring focuses on what candidates can do, not who they are or where they come from.
